Neuro Linguistic Programming is a great tool for use in personal coaching, business coaching and life coaching. The question is, how do we use Neurolinguistic Programming NLP in a coaching environment?
In fact, neurolinguistic programming NLP is a very natural tool for use in coaching because it relies on a very simple model for personal change. This is a model which is used by anyone who enjoyed personal change, self improvement, etc, and by innumerable coaches everywhere.
THE NEUROLINGUISTIC PROGRAMMING COACHING MODEL
The basic pattern of Neuro Linguistic Programming NLP is as follows:
Associate into the problem state
Dissociate from the problem state
Associate into the resource state
Take the resource state to the problem state
Given a real understanding of this pattern, it becomes easy to apply in any coaching situation:
What is the problem that the coaching client has? Are you able to get them to experience that state? If not see below.
Can we dissociate from the problem state? How do we do this? If we can't do this, what can we do? See below for answers to this question.
What resource do we need to solve the problem?
As we feel those resources, how is the problem different now?
ASSOCIATING INTO THE PROBLEM STATE
It is common for a coaching client to enter a coaching session in the problem state. However, they don't always do so. For example they may be so cerebral that they are not able to easily enter the problem state.
Here is an easy way to associate the client into the problem state:
When did you last feel this?
When exactly was this?
Where did it take place?
What were yo seeing, hearing and feeling at that time and place?
By doing this we can begin to associate the client into the problem state.
DISSOCIATING FROM THE PROBLEM STATE
Dissociating from the problem state is normally relatively easy.
The simplest way is to ask the client how they want to be different.
Sometimes a coaching client may find it difficult to dissociate from the problem state. This is where neuro linguistic programming offers valuable tools for dissociating from the problem state. The tools which NLP offers include:
Dissociating in space (e.g. over here - over there)
Dissociating in time (then - now)
Dissociating is size (that small you - this you)
Use of metaphor (that person in the story - you)
EXAMPLE
A client walks into your office, complaining that he feels nervous when he has to make a public speech. "I get kinda nervous, it bugs me that I act this way" he says.
You notice that he has not satisfied the first step of the NeuroLinguistic Programming pattern, in that he is talking about his problem, so he is not associated into it.
"When was the last time you felt this way?" you ask. "Oh. Last week I had to give a speech it was horrible!" "Where were you, precisely?" "I was in our big conference room...I saw the faces of our clients..." You see his face fall. Now he is associated into the experience.
"And that's how you've been. How do you want to be?" you ask. You notice his physiology change as he dissociates from the problem state.
"I'd rather be confident". "And what's it like when you confident?" "Oh that's a real rush, I feel great!" You notice his physiology and voice tone change. Now he is associated into the resource state. Time to collapse the states.
"And as you feel that great, notice the faces of your clients in the big conference room..."
